The first song of Gangubai Kathiawadi Dholida out, Alia Bhatt gives competition to Deepika-Aishwarya


Posted on 10th Feb 2022 03:53 pm by rohit kumar

The song Dholida from Alia Bhatt starrer film Gangubai Kathiawadi has been released. Alia's performance in this song is being praised tremendously. This is a Garba Song. The song begins with Sanjay Leela Bhansali's iconic Gujarati music. Alia Bhatt's dance seems to be getting intense as the song progresses. The expressions of Alia dancing with her friends in Kamathipura are worth watching. His last expressions are getting a lot of praise on social media. This song will initially remind you of Hum Dil De Chuke Sanam and Ram Leela but in the end, only Alia will dominate the mind.

 

After 2 minutes, Alia showed the power of acting

 

 

The first song of Alia Bhatt's much-awaited film Gangubai Kathiawadi has been released. Alia is seen doing Garba dance on screen for the first time in this song. The title of the song is Dholida. Alia is seen dancing in swag wearing a white sari. He has also played Gulal in the song. Her hard work is visible in Alia's dance. Alia has given a wonderful performance in the song in 2 minutes. Here the names of the goddesses Chandi and Chamunda have been taken in the lyrics.

 

Composition by Sanjay Leela Bhansali

 

The song Dholida is composed by Sanjay Leela Bhansali. The lyrics are by Kumar. The song is sung by Jhanvi Shrimankar and Shail Hada. It is choreographed by Kriti Mahesh. Alia's fans on YouTube have praised her fiercely.
